Bianca Amoranto

Senior Worker - AOD Transition Program
Community Restorative Centre

Bianca has been working in the AOD sector for the past seven years in a range of settings, including a youth-specific residential treatment program, a mentoring program for young women at risk of incarceration, and a homelessness support program. Bianca has experience in a range of roles including frontline crisis management and case management, as well as team leader and senior roles. Bianca’s passion for supporting those with substance-use issues and related harms comes from her own lived experience of trauma, substance abuse, violence and incarceration. With the support of services such as CRC, that operate within a trauma-informed framework, Bianca has been able to complete her Youth Work Diploma and she is currently working towards her Bachelor of Psychological Science. Bianca uses her life and work experiences to challenge the stigma against those who have had interactions with the criminal justice system resulting from lack of support relating to AOD use.
